Damian Wilson is an English songwriter and vocalist who’s known for his exploration into different genres and is considered one of the most versatile singers in rock. To this day he has released 6 solo albums and 3 albums as a duo with Adam Wakeman. Damian balances his career as a singer-songwriter with being an energetic frontman for rock bands and guest vocalist. He has toured all over the world fronting bands such as Rick Wakeman’s ERE and Threshold.
He has performed on the most prominent stages in the UK, during his 2-year tenure as the lead in Les Misérables. Damian’s live performances are characterised by his heartfelt voice and connection to the audience.
Best known as the keyboard and guitar player with Ozzy Osbourne and Black Sabbath, Adam Wakeman has also released 9 albums with father Rick Wakeman as well as releasing 5 solo albums. As a classically trained pianist, his albums cross many genres and styles from classical, to rock.
He co-wrote the 2010 platinum selling album Scream with Ozzy Osbourne and has also toured extensively with Ozzy, Black Sabbath, Rick Wakeman, Travis, Annie Lennox, Will Young, Slash, 10CC and many more.
The duo take the audience on an intimate musical journey with stories & songs from their back catalogues, their albums together and artists they have been associated with throughout their 30 years in the music industry. They have performed at festivals such as Cropredy and played over
120 shows together in this format around Europe and the UK-and now return to Eastwood Park!
